Hong Kong's first astronaut reaches Tiangong space station
Li Jiaying, a 43-year-old police officer and mother of three from Hong Kong, became the city's first astronaut after successfully docking at China's Tiangong space station late Sunday. She serves as the payload scientist on the three-person Shenzhou-23 crew, marking a milestone for both Hong Kong and China's space program.
Mission objectives and crew details
The Shenzhou-23 spacecraft launched from the Gobi Desert at 23:08 local time (15:08 GMT) aboard a Long March 2-F rocket. The crew, which also includes space engineer Zhu Yangzhu, 39, and former air force pilot Zhang Zhiyuan, 39, will conduct experiments on the effects of microgravity on the human body, among other studies.
One crew member will remain in orbit for a full year as part of a critical long-duration experiment, though authorities have not yet decided who will take on the extended stay. The mission is a key step in China's broader goal of landing astronauts on the moon by 2030.
Historic significance for Hong Kong
Hong Kong Chief Executive John Lee hailed Li's participation as a "historic" moment for the city. Li, who cited China's first astronaut, Yang Liwei, as her inspiration, expressed her excitement ahead of the launch. "This is a rare chance. Why not try?" she told Xinhua news agency. As she boarded the spacecraft, she added, "How high our Chinese spacecraft flies, that's how high we can hold our heads high," according to state broadcaster CCTV.
Analysts suggest that Li's success could bolster patriotism among Hong Kong's youth, aligning with broader efforts by Chinese authorities to highlight local achievements.
China's growing space ambitions
The Shenzhou-23 mission underscores China's rapid advancements in space exploration. Since 2021, the country has routinely sent astronauts to Tiangong for six-month stays, but the upcoming year-long mission will test new limits for both humans and equipment. Richard de Grijs, an astrophysicist at Macquarie University in Australia, noted that such extended stays represent a shift in operational capabilities compared to earlier, shorter missions.
China's recent achievements include the Chang'e-6 mission in 2024, which successfully retrieved rock samples from the far side of the moon. Later this year, the country plans to conduct an orbital test flight for the Mengzhou spacecraft, designed to eventually carry astronauts to the lunar surface.
Global space race intensifies
The Shenzhou-23 launch comes as China and the United States accelerate their efforts to return humans to the moon. While China targets a 2030 lunar landing, the U.S. aims to achieve the same by 2028, setting the stage for a new era of competition in space exploration.
